DJR Expert Guide Series, Vol. 2676 — Condition Risk: Michael Jordan Signed Basketball Jerseys with Fading Ink Fabric Damage and Display Framing Issues
Michael Jordan signed basketball jerseys often command significant collector interest, but many examples circulating in the secondary market suffer from condition problems that are easy to overlook. Fading autograph ink, weakened fabric, improper framing, and long-term display damage can quietly erode both authenticity confidence and market value. Understanding how environmental exposure, textile deterioration, and presentation methods affect signed jerseys is critical for collectors evaluating Michael Jordan signed memorabilia and attempting to preserve its long-term value.
